Abstract

Fisheries production in Indonesia will reach 24.74 million tonnes in 2023 and will increase compared to 2022 which was only 22.26 million tonnes. Increased production is in line with increased consumption which cannot be separated from food safety problems, especially the problem of heavy metal contamination originating from domestic waste and factory waste. The purpose of this review article is to provide information for knowledge and awareness to the public regarding the fish they consume. This review was carried out using searches via Google Scholar and Researchgate published in the last 10 years (2014-2024). The total articles used were 11 scientific articles. The research results show that there is heavy metal contamination such as lead, mercury, cadmium, arsenic, copper, manganese, chrome, cobalt, argentum, zinc and tin at different levels in each location. The most heavy metal contamination is lead (Pb) with the highest level of 4,242 mg/kg in tilapia fish in the Tenggang River, Semarang at the location of the first testing station, namely the upstream area with coordinates 6°57'49.8"S and 110° 27’04.6”E. In conclusion, the pollution is thought to be due to contamination of the environment because there is a Small Industrial Environment (LIK) and a lot of rubbish is drifting along the river. The suggestion is that it is necessary to enforce waste management regulations and effective supervision for the sake of public health and environmental safety, especially regarding industrial waste.

Abstract

Rhodamine B is a synthetic dye used in the paper and textile industries, attracting attention due to its potential health hazards. It is used in various cosmetic products, although the Regulation of the Minister of Health of Indonesia No. 445/MENKES/PER/V/1998 prohibits its use in cosmetics due to risks of irritation, liver damage, and cancer. This article reviews the parameters of analytical methods for identifying Rhodamine B in lipstick. A narrative review was conducted using Google Scholar as a database over the past 10 years. The KLT method was found to be more widely used than HPLC or UV-Vis Spectrophotometry. Differences in Rf values in KLT are due to variations in the stationary phase. Parameter variations in HPLC system suitability tests are caused by operational conditions, sample conditions, and instrument performance. Analytical methods for identifying Rhodamine B in lipstick include KLT, HPLC/KCKT, and UV-Vis Spectrophotometry. It is concluded that each method has specific parameters that must be met: KLT is qualified if the Rf value comparison (standard vs. sample) is ≤ 0.2; HPLC/KCKT requires system suitability and validation tests; UV-Vis Spectrophotometry needs validation test parameters. KLT is preferred due to easy sample preparation and lower costs compared to HPLC and UV-Vis Spectrophotometry. It is recommended to consider necessary components when using these methods to maximize test results.

Abstract

Infection or tissue injury induces inflammation, which causes pain. Non-Steroidal Anti-Inflammatory Drugs (NSAIDs) are commonly used anti-inflammatory agents but can cause adverse effects on the stomach, kidneys, and liver when used long-term. As a result, efforts have been made to discover new drugs from natural sources to minimize these risks. With advances in technology, the search for new drug candidates using computational modeling, such as molecular docking, has become increasingly common. The aim of this systematic literature review is to predict and evaluate the potential of natural compounds as anti-inflammatory agents through in silico analysis. A systematic literature review of 10 recent articles, selected from an initial 376 articles on the topic of natural plant compounds' anti-inflammatory potential in silico, published between 2020 and 2023, was conducted using the PubMed and Springer databases. The conclusion from the review of the structural analysis of secondary plant metabolites shows that all 45 compounds tested demonstrated the ability to interact with the COX-2 enzyme, which plays a key role in inflammation and pain. Among these compounds, catechin, a member of the flavonoid group, was identified as the best candidate based on in silico analysis.

Abstract

Lung cancer is the leading cause of death worldwide, so the development of effective drugs is urgently needed. This study aims to identify potential chemical compounds as lung cancer drug candidates through molecular docking analysis. This study used a narrative literature review method with data collected from PubMed using specific keywords such as "Molecular docking," "Lung cancer," "Drug candidate," "Chemistry," and "Compound" for articles published between 2019 and 2024. Inclusion criteria included studies that analyzed chemical compounds as lung cancer drug candidates using molecular docking and met certain quantitative criteria. Of the initial 123 articles, 10 articles met the inclusion criteria and were analyzed further. The results showed significant interactions between several chemical compounds and lung cancer-related protein targets such as P-glycoprotein, NEK7, EGFR, VEGFR-2, and topoisomerase II, with high binding affinity. Overall, the results of this review highlight compound 762, SIQ17, and compound 7 as lead candidates with high therapeutic potential, which deserve further development through in vitro and in vivo tests to support their application in lung cancer therapy.
